Hydration & Absorption
Although hydration is the primary goal of any squalane serum, you must assess how quickly the formula absorbs and interacts with your skin’s moisture barrier. Choose serums that mimic your skin’s natural oils, like squalane, to enhance hydration and support barrier restoration. Look for lightweight, fast-absorbing textures to avoid greasy residue, which can clog pores or feel uncomfortable. Dermatologist Dr. Lee advises, “Opt for formulations concentrating 100% squalane or those with at least 90% purity for superior absorption and moisture retention.” Note that instant hydration from quality serums often plumps the skin visibly within minutes, improving softness and smoothness. Finally, pick concentrated serums that minimize irritation by absorbing quickly, especially if your skin tends toward sensitivity—this approach guarantees maximum hydration without compromising comfort.
Skin Type Compatibility
Evaluating which squalane serum suits your skin type improves both efficacy and safety of your skincare routine. Squalane serums work well for all skin types because they’re lightweight and highly hydrating. If your skin is dry or dehydrated, pick formulas containing added moisturizers like hyaluronic acid or honey extract to boost hydration. For oily or acne-prone skin, seek out squalane serums with niacinamide or witch hazel, which help regulate excess oil production. Those with sensitive skin must choose serums with minimal ingredients—fragrance-free and free from harsh additives—to avoid irritation. Always conduct a patch test on a small skin area before full application to confirm compatibility. Texture & Finish
Understanding squalane serums’ skin benefits only goes so far without considering how their texture and finish affect daily use and overall results. Choose a serum based on its texture: rich, concentrated formulas deliver intense hydration, ideal for dry skin, while lightweight, fast-absorbing serums suit oily or combination skin by preventing a greasy finish. Experts recommend serums that absorb within 30 seconds to support layering with other products and reduce irritation risk. The finish should feel moisturizing yet non-greasy, leaving skin smooth and radiant. Select fragrance-free options if you have sensitive skin, ensuring gentle application without allergic reactions. Always test the serum’s absorption speed and texture on a small skin patch before full use, verifying it complements your routine and skin type for best results.

Is Squalane Safe for Sensitive Skin Types?
Squalane acts like a gentle shield for sensitive skin, providing hydration without irritation. Dermatologists confirm it’s hypoallergenic and non-comedogenic, making it safe for all sensitive types. To use, apply 2–3 drops daily on clean skin, avoiding broken areas. Always perform a patch test: apply a small amount on your wrist, wait 24 hours, and check for redness or discomfort before regular use. Follow these steps strictly.

Are There Any Known Side Effects of Squalane Use?
Squalane is generally safe, but watch for rare side effects like mild irritation, redness, or breakouts. Dermatologists advise: “Test on a small skin patch before full use to avoid allergic reactions.” Avoid applying more than a pea-sized amount, especially on sensitive skin. If you experience itching or swelling, discontinue use immediately. Follow these steps to minimize risk: cleanse skin, apply serum sparingly, and monitor your skin’s response over several days.
